Understanding the Safety Standards of Preservative-Free Lip Balms
Lip balms without preservatives have gained popularity among consumers seeking gentle, skin-friendly formulations. However, their safety hinges on strict adherence to ingredient selection, production processes, and storage guidelines. Understanding these standards ensures informed choices for sensitive lip care.
Raw Material Purity and Safety
The foundation of preservative-free lip balms lies in sourcing high-quality, naturally derived ingredients. These components must meet stringent safety criteria to prevent microbial contamination and skin irritation.
Natural Oils and Waxes
Lip balms often rely on plant-based oils (e.g., jojoba, coconut, or sunflower oil) and waxes (e.g., beeswax or candelilla wax). These ingredients are chosen for their inherent stability and low risk of causing allergic reactions. For instance, jojoba oil mimics the skin’s natural lipids, reducing the likelihood of irritation. Manufacturers must ensure these oils are cold-pressed and free from pesticides or heavy metals, as impurities can compromise safety.
Avoidance of Harmful Additives
Preservative-free formulations exclude synthetic preservatives like parabens, phenoxyethanol, or formaldehyde-releasing agents. Instead, they may incorporate natural alternatives such as vitamin E (tocopherol) or rosemary extract, which offer antioxidant properties without the risk of sensitization. Additionally, these balms avoid artificial colors, fragrances, and mineral oils, which are common irritants in conventional lip care products.
Microbiological Safety Standards
Without chemical preservatives, preservative-free lip balms must adhere to rigorous microbiological testing to ensure product safety throughout their shelf life.
Challenge Testing Protocols
Manufacturers conduct challenge tests by intentionally inoculating lip balm samples with bacteria, yeasts, and molds. These samples are stored under accelerated conditions (e.g., elevated temperature and humidity) to simulate prolonged use. The products must demonstrate that microbial growth remains below acceptable limits, typically less than 100 colony-forming units per gram (CFU/g) for total aerobic bacteria and 10 CFU/g for specific pathogens like Staphylococcus aureus and Pseudomonas aeruginosa.
Water Activity Control
Preservative-free lip balms are anhydrous (water-free) formulations, which inherently inhibit microbial proliferation. By maintaining a water activity (Aw) level below 0.6, manufacturers create an environment unsuitable for bacterial and fungal growth. This physical barrier reduces reliance on chemical preservatives while ensuring product stability.
Packaging and Storage Requirements
Proper packaging and storage are critical to maintaining the safety and efficacy of preservative-free lip balms.
Airtight and Light-Resistant Containers
To prevent oxidation and contamination, these lip balms are typically packaged in airtight tubes or jars with opaque materials. This design minimizes exposure to air, moisture, and light, which can degrade ingredients and promote microbial growth. Some brands also use UV-protective coatings to shield sensitive components like natural oils from photodegradation.
Consumer Storage Guidelines
Manufacturers advise storing preservative-free lip balms in cool, dry places away from direct sunlight. Exposure to heat or humidity can soften the wax base, increasing the risk of bacterial contamination. Consumers are also encouraged to avoid sharing lip balms and to discard products that show signs of spoilage, such as discoloration, odor, or texture changes.
Regulatory Compliance and Certifications
Preservative-free lip balms must comply with international cosmetic regulations to ensure consumer safety.
Adherence to Cosmetic Regulations
In the European Union, lip balms fall under the Cosmetic Products Regulation (EC) No 1223/2009, which mandates ingredient safety assessments and good manufacturing practices (GMP). Similarly, the U.S. Food and Drug Administration (FDA) requires lip balms to be free from harmful substances and properly labeled. These regulations prohibit the use of certain ingredients, such as lead acetate or mercury compounds, and enforce strict labeling requirements for allergens.
Certifications for Natural and Organic Products
Brands may seek certifications from organizations like COSMOS (Cosmetic Organic and Natural Standard) or Ecocert to validate their preservative-free claims. These certifications require products to meet criteria for ingredient sourcing, environmental impact, and social responsibility. For example, COSMOS-certified lip balms must contain at least 95% natural ingredients and avoid genetically modified organisms (GMOs).
